It Conquered the World

It Conquered the World

Year: 1956

Runtime: 71 mins

Language: English

Director: Roger Corman

ThrillerScience FictionHorrorMonsters aliens sci-fi and the apocalypseImaginative space odysseys and alien encounters

An alien from Venus arrives intent on conquering Earth, recruiting a disillusioned scientist to build a mind‑controlling device. As the scientist’s wife, his best friend, and the friend’s wife discover the plot, they band together to thwart the invasion and protect humanity.

Dr. Tom Anderson Lee Van Cleef is an embittered scientist who has established contact with a Venusian creature using a radio transmitter. The alien lays out a chilling plan: enslave humanity through mind-control devices, and, in the name of peace, erase every emotion. Despite the peril, Anderson agrees to cooperate and even contemplates letting the creature assimilate his wife Claire Anderson Beverly Garland and his fellow researcher Dr. Paul Nelson Peter Graves, revealing how deeply desperation has warped his judgment and curiosity.

As the Venusian’s plan unfolds, the planet’s electrical grid succumbs to disruption, power vanishes from cities, and even motor vehicles grind to a halt. The mind-control effect touchingly yet terrifyingly reaches outward, forcing Nelson to navigate a world cut off from its usual rhythms on nothing more than a bicycle. The eerie quiet of a civilization stripped of routine underscores the alien’s claimed motive: to craft a tranquil order by stripping humanity of its emotions, a premise that begins to feel more hollow as the costs pile up.

Nelson’s return to a changed home is a brutal turning point. His wife, Joan Nelson Sally Fraser, has been assimilated and wields a bat-like creature as a tool of coercion, pressing Nelson toward self-subjugation. In a tense, heart-wrenching moment, Nelson is forced to kill Joan in self-defense, a decision that underscores the indiscriminate reach of the Venusian’s influence and the fragile boundary between protection and catastrophe. Meanwhile, only a small circle remains free: Nelson, Anderson, Anderson’s wife Claire, and a handful of soldiers who hold a tenuous foothold in the surrounding woods.

The fragile alliance fractures as fear and doubt mount. Nelson confronts Anderson with the hard reality that blind trust in the Venusian has led them into a dangerous trap. The two men move with urgency toward the creature’s cave, where Claire has already taken a rifle to try to end the threat herself. Tragedy strikes before they can intervene: Claire is killed by the Venusian, a blow that shatters the last shreds of personal safety and certainty.

In a climactic act born of desperation, Anderson lashes out with a blowtorch, scarring the alien as it perishes. The scene is brutal and decisive, marking the end of an experiment in faith that proved catastrophically misguided. Nelson arrives too late to save his friend, and the film closes on his somber reflection: the most profound solutions to humanity’s problems must come from humanity itself, not from an external force promising peace through domination. The story remains a stark meditation on trust, power, and the cost of relinquishing one’s humanity to a seemingly tranquil but ruthlessly controlling higher power.
